Miami Dolphins wide receiver DeVante Parker is questionable to return to Sunday’s game against the Kansas City Chiefs due to a leg injury.
Parker has had a number of different injuries over the course of his Dolphins career. His absence would be a blow to the Dolphins’ chances at delivering an upset victory over the defending Super Bowl champion Chiefs.
Prior to Sunday’s contest, Parker had started nine of the Dolphins’ 12 games and had 56 catches for 677 yards and four touchdowns.
The first half of the Dolphins-Chiefs game has been marked by a number of momentum shifts, beginning with the Dolphins jumping out a 10-0 advantage. However, by halftime, the Chiefs took the lead, 14-10.
